Given Input numbers are 264, 600, 882, 801
To find the GCD of numbers using factoring list out all the divisors of each number
Divisors of 264
List of positive integer divisors of 264 that divides 264 without a remainder.
1, 2, 3, 4, 6, 8, 11, 12, 22, 24, 33, 44, 66, 88, 132, 264
Divisors of 600
List of positive integer divisors of 600 that divides 600 without a remainder.
1, 2, 3, 4, 5, 6, 8, 10, 12, 15, 20, 24, 25, 30, 40, 50, 60, 75, 100, 120, 150, 200, 300, 600
Divisors of 882
List of positive integer divisors of 882 that divides 882 without a remainder.
1, 2, 3, 6, 7, 9, 14, 18, 21, 42, 49, 63, 98, 126, 147, 294, 441, 882
Divisors of 801
List of positive integer divisors of 801 that divides 801 without a remainder.
1, 3, 9, 89, 267, 801
Greatest Common Divisior
We found the divisors of 264, 600, 882, 801 . The biggest common divisior number is the GCD number.
So the Greatest Common Divisior 264, 600, 882, 801 is 3.
Therefore, GCD of numbers 264, 600, 882, 801 is 3

Step1:
Let's calculate the GCD of first two numbers
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(264, 600) = 6600
GCD(264, 600) = ( 264 x 600 ) / 6600
GCD(264, 600) = 158400 / 6600
GCD(264, 600) = 24
Step2:
Here we consider the GCD from the above i.e. 24 as first number and the next as 882
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(24, 882) = 3528
GCD(24, 882) = ( 24 x 882 ) / 3528
GCD(24, 882) = 21168 / 3528
GCD(24, 882) = 6
Step3:
Here we consider the GCD from the above i.e. 6 as first number and the next as 801
The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)
LCM(6, 801) = 1602
GCD(6, 801) = ( 6 x 801 ) / 1602
GCD(6, 801) = 4806 / 1602
GCD(6, 801) = 3
GCD of 264, 600, 882, 801 is 3
